Was bedeutet Softwarebereitstellung?
Softwarebereitstellung bezieht sich auf den Prozess der Bereitstellung von Softwareanwendungen in verschiedenen Umgebungen. Dieser Prozess umfasst in der Regel das Management von Ressourcen, das Berechtigungsmanagement, Installation, Aktualisierungen und viele weitere Aspekte, die erforderlich sind, um sicherzustellen, dass die Software effizient bereitgestellt wird.
Was ist Softwarebereitstellung und warum ist sie wichtig
Die Softwarebereitstellung spielt eine entscheidende Rolle für Unternehmen, da sie direkte Auswirkungen auf die Geschäftsabläufe und die Kundenzufriedenheit haben kann. Ein effizienter Softwarebereitstellungsprozess ermöglicht es Unternehmen, ihre Anwendungen schnell und zuverlässig bereitzustellen. Dadurch können sie ihren Kunden aktuelle Features und Lösungen anbieten und gleichzeitig die Vorteile einer kontinuierlichen Verbesserung durch schnelle Updates und Bereitstellungen nutzen.
Welchen Einfluss hat die Softwarebereitstellung auf Unternehmen
Die effiziente Softwarebereitstellung hat einen direkten Einfluss auf die Geschäftsabläufe. Unternehmen können durch die schnelle Bereitstellung von Anwendungen agiler reagieren und auf die Bedürfnisse ihrer Kunden eingehen. Darüber hinaus können sie durch kontinuierliche Verbesserungen ihrer Softwarelösungen langfristige Kundenbeziehungen pflegen und die Kundenzufriedenheit verbessern.
Wie können Unternehmen die Softwarebereitstellung effizient gestalten
Um eine effiziente Softwarebereitstellung zu gewährleisten, ist es wichtig, die richtigen Tools und Technologien zu nutzen. Unternehmen sollten in automatisierte Tests und Scripting-Tools investieren, um den Bereitstellungsprozess zu optimieren und die Risiken von manuellen Fehlern zu minimieren. Außerdem ist es wichtig, kontinuierliche Integration und kontinuierliche Bereitstellung von Softwarelösungen zu implementieren, um einen effektiven und schnellen Bereitstellungsprozess zu gewährleisten.
Was sind die Vorteile einer effizienten Softwarebereitstellung
Die Vorteile einer effizienten Softwarebereitstellung sind vielfältig. Unternehmen können schnell auf sich verändernde Marktbedingungen reagieren, ihre Softwarelösungen kontinuierlich verbessern und die Kundenzufriedenheit erhöhen. Darüber hinaus können sie auch die Effizienz ihres Softwareentwicklungsprozesses steigern und die Wettbewerbsfähigkeit in ihrer Branche erhöhen.
Die Rolle von Softwarebereitstellung im Rahmen von DevOps
Die Softwarebereitstellung spielt eine entscheidende Rolle im Rahmen von DevOps, da sie die kontinuierliche Integration und Bereitstellung von Softwarelösungen unterstützt. DevOps-Philosophie fördert die Zusammenarbeit zwischen Entwicklung und Betrieb, um schnelle und zuverlässige Softwarebereitstellungen zu gewährleisten.
Wie unterstützt die Softwarebereitstellung die DevOps-Philosophie
Die Softwarebereitstellung unterstützt die DevOps-Philosophie, indem sie die Integration von Entwicklungs- und Betriebsprozessen ermöglicht. Durch die Implementierung von automatisierten Tests, kontinuierlicher Integration und Bereitstellungstechnologien können DevOps-Teams effektive und zuverlässige Softwarelösungen entwickeln und bereitstellen.
Welche Tools und Technologien sind für die erfolgreiche Softwarebereitstellung im DevOps-Umfeld erforderlich
Im DevOps-Umfeld sind Tools wie Jenkins, Ansible, Docker und Kubernetes von entscheidender Bedeutung für die erfolgreiche Softwarebereitstellung. Diese Tools ermöglichen automatisierte Bereitstellungen, Skalierung von Anwendungen und die Verwaltung von Softwareumgebungen, um eine effiziente Softwarebereitstellung im DevOps-Kontext zu gewährleisten.
Wie beeinflusst die Softwarebereitstellung die Effizienz des Entwicklungsprozesses in der DevOps-Kultur
Die effektive Softwarebereitstellung hat einen direkten Einfluss auf die Effizienz des Entwicklungsprozesses in der DevOps-Kultur. Durch die Implementierung von kontinuierlicher Integration und Bereitstellungstechnologien können DevOps-Teams ihre Softwarelösungen effektiv entwickeln, testen und bereitstellen, wodurch die Entwicklungsgeschwindigkeit erhöht und die Ausführung von Operationen optimiert wird.
Best Practices für die effiziente Softwarebereitstellung
Um eine effiziente Softwarebereitstellung zu gewährleisten, sollten Unternehmen bewährte Praktiken wie die Implementierung von automatisierten Tests und Scripting-Tools, die kontinuierliche Verbesserung des Bereitstellungsprozesses und die Nutzung von geeigneten Tools und Technologien umsetzen.
Wie können Unternehmen ihre Softwarebereitstellungsprozesse optimieren
Unternehmen können ihre Softwarebereitstellungsprozesse optimieren, indem sie auf automatisierte Tests und Scripting-Tools setzen, um den Bereitstellungsprozess zu automatisieren und manuelle Fehler zu reduzieren. Darüber hinaus ist es wichtig, kontinuierliche Integration und Bereitstellung zu implementieren, um einen effizienten und schnellen Bereitstellungsprozess sicherzustellen.
Welche Rolle spielen automatisierte Tests und Scripting-Tools in der Softwarebereitstellung
Automatisierte Tests und Scripting-Tools spielen eine entscheidende Rolle in der Softwarebereitstellung, da sie dazu beitragen, den Bereitstellungsprozess zu optimieren, die Risiken von manuellen Fehlern zu minimieren und die Effizienz der Bereitstellungsprozesse zu steigern.
Welche Risiken können bei unzureichender Softwarebereitstellung auftreten und wie lassen sie sich vermeiden
Bei unzureichender Softwarebereitstellung können Risiken wie fehlerhafte Software, Verzögerungen bei der Bereitstellung und unzufriedene Kunden auftreten. Diese Risiken lassen sich durch die Implementierung von automatisierten Tests, kontinuierlicher Integration und den Einsatz von geeigneten Tools und Technologien für die Softwarebereitstellung minimieren.
Die Bedeutung von Softwarebereitstellung für Unternehmen
Die Bedeutung einer effizienten Softwarebereitstellung für Unternehmen liegt in den direkten Auswirkungen auf die Geschäftsabläufe, die Kundenzufriedenheit und das Wachstum des Unternehmens. Durch eine maßgeschneiderte Softwarebereitstellung können Unternehmen ihre Anwendungen schneller bereitstellen, die Kundenzufriedenheit verbessern und die Wettbewerbsfähigkeit in ihrer Branche erhöhen.
Welche Auswirkungen hat eine ineffiziente Softwarebereitstellung auf die Geschäftsabläufe
Eine ineffiziente Softwarebereitstellung kann zu Verzögerungen bei der Bereitstellung von Anwendungen, fehlerhaften Softwarelösungen und unzufriedenen Kunden führen, was direkte Auswirkungen auf die Geschäftsabläufe und die Wettbewerbsfähigkeit eines Unternehmens hat.
Wie kann eine maßgeschneiderte Softwarebereitstellung die Kundenzufriedenheit verbessern
Eine maßgeschneiderte Softwarebereitstellung ermöglicht es Unternehmen, aktuelle Features und Lösungen schnell und zuverlässig bereitzustellen, was zu einer verbesserten Kundenzufriedenheit und langfristigen Kundenbeziehungen führt.
Welche Rolle spielt die kontinuierliche Verbesserung bei der Softwarebereitstellung für das Wachstum eines Unternehmens
Die kontinuierliche Verbesserung bei der Softwarebereitstellung spielt eine entscheidende Rolle für das Wachstum eines Unternehmens, da sie es Unternehmen ermöglicht, ihre Softwarelösungen kontinuierlich zu verbessern, auf die Bedürfnisse ihrer Kunden einzugehen und ihre Wettbewerbsfähigkeit in der Branche zu steigern.
Softwarebereitstellung: Herausforderungen und Lösungen
Bei der Softwarebereitstellung können verschiedene Herausforderungen auftreten, die die Effizienz und Zuverlässigkeit des Bereitstellungsprozesses beeinträchtigen können. Es ist wichtig, diese Herausforderungen anzugehen und geeignete Lösungsansätze und Strategien zu implementieren, um eine erfolgreiche Softwarebereitstellung sicherzustellen.
Welche typischen Hindernisse und Schwierigkeiten treten bei der Softwarebereitstellung auf
Typische Hindernisse bei der Softwarebereitstellung sind unter anderem unzureichende Testabdeckung, komplexe Umgebungskonfigurationen und unzureichendes Ressourcenmanagement, die die Effizienz und Zuverlässigkeit des Bereitstellungsprozesses beeinträchtigen können.
Welche Lösungsansätze und Strategien gibt es, um die Komplexität der Softwarebereitstellung zu bewältigen
Um die Komplexität der Softwarebereitstellung zu bewältigen, können Unternehmen auf automatisierte Tests, kontinuierliche Integration und Bereitstellungstechnologien, sowie auf eine effektive Ressourcen- und Umgebungsverwaltung setzen, um eine zuverlässige und effiziente Softwarebereitstellung zu gewährleisten.
Welche Rolle spielen Ressourcenmanagement und Kundenfeedback bei einer erfolgreichen Softwarebereitstellung
Ein effektives Ressourcenmanagement und kontinuierliches Kundenfeedback spielen eine entscheidende Rolle bei einer erfolgreichen Softwarebereitstellung, da sie es Unternehmen ermöglichen, ihre Ressourcen effizient zu nutzen und ihre Softwarelösungen kontinuierlich an die Anforderungen und Bedürfnisse ihrer Kunden anzupassen.